Vancouver Re-Signs Mason Raymond
Monday, Jul. 9th, 2012
Vancouver, B.C. - Vancouver Canucks President & General Manager Mike Gillis announced today that the Canucks have re-signed left wing Mason Raymond.
Raymond, 26, collected 20 points (10-10-20) in 55 games played with Vancouver in 2011.12. He also appeared in five post-season games, recording one point (0-1-1). The Cochrane, Alberta native has registered 156 career points (70-86-156) over the span of 328 NHL games. He was awarded the Fred J. Hume Award as the “Canucks Unsung Hero” in 2010 and was appointed to the NHL YoungStars Sophomore Team in 2009.
On the International stage, Raymond represented Canada at the 2010 World Championships.
The 6’0”, 185 lbs. forward was originally drafted by Vancouver in the second round, 51st overall in the 2005 NHL Entry Draft.
